The structure of “1121 W Chapel Hill Drive” itself contributes to effective navigation. The numeric component specifies the building’s position along the street, while the directional indicator (W) clarifies its placement relative to a central point. The street name provides the primary navigational route, and the community designation further narrows the search area. This hierarchical structure allows for efficient searching and sorting within databases and navigation systems. Furthermore, the standardization of this address format ensures consistency and interoperability across different mapping platforms and navigation tools.

Essential Considerations for Property Research
Thorough research is paramount when evaluating a property. The following tips provide guidance for informed decision-making, regardless of specific location.
Tip 1: Verify Location Accuracy:
Confirm the precise location using multiple mapping platforms and verify its position relative to key points of interest like schools, hospitals, and transportation hubs. Discrepancies may indicate data errors or potential misrepresentation.
Tip 2: Investigate Property History:
Conduct a thorough title search to uncover past ownership, liens, and any legal encumbrances. This historical review can reveal potential issues that may impact future ownership.
Tip 3: Analyze Neighborhood Dynamics:
Assess the neighborhood’s demographics, crime rates, and community involvement. These factors contribute significantly to quality of life and long-term property value.
Tip 4: Evaluate Accessibility and Infrastructure:
Determine the ease of access to the property, considering road conditions, public transportation options, and proximity to essential utilities like water and electricity. Accessibility impacts daily living and potential resale value.
Tip 5: Assess Zoning Regulations:
Research local zoning ordinances to understand permitted land use and potential development restrictions. Zoning regulations can significantly impact future development plans and property value.
Tip 6: Conduct Comparative Market Analysis:
Compare the property’s price and features to similar properties recently sold in the area. This analysis provides insights into fair market value and potential investment returns.
Tip 7: Engage Qualified Professionals:
Consult with real estate agents, appraisers, and legal professionals to gain expert insights and navigate complex legal and financial aspects of property transactions.
Diligent research, informed by these tips, mitigates risks and empowers informed decisions, leading to more secure and beneficial property acquisitions.
